Article 88 of the Law “On the Constitutional Court” already lays down social guarantees for judges of the Constitutional Court, but the submitted package of laws has nothing in common with social guarantees. This is what deputy of Bright Armenia Party Taron Simonyan said after the voting for the package of drafts of the Law “On making a supplement to the Constitutional Law “On the Constitutional Court”” and related laws in the second and final readings at the National Assembly today. “Your legislative initiative permits a judge with only two years of work experience to go on pension at the expense of taxpayers, and this is simply inadmissible,” the deputy emphasized.

The scandalous law was adopted through the efforts of the My Step Alliance, and Prosperous Armenia Party and Bright Armenia Party voted against it.
